2003-02-07 16:40:14

by Frank Davis

[permalink] [raw]
Subject: [PATCH[ 2.5.59 : drivers/input/joydev.c

Hello all,
The following patch addresses buzilla bug # 309, and removes an
offending semicolon. Please review for inclusion.

Regards,
Frank

--- linux/drivers/input/joydev.c.old 2003-01-16 21:22:09.000000000 -0500
+++ linux/drivers/input/joydev.c 2003-02-07 03:16:17.000000000 -0500
@@ -340,7 +340,7 @@
case JSIOCSBTNMAP:
if (copy_from_user(joydev->keypam, (__u16 *) arg, sizeof(__u16) * (KEY_MAX - BTN_MISC)))
return -EFAULT;
- for (i = 0; i < joydev->nkey; i++); {
+ for (i = 0; i < joydev->nkey; i++) {
if (joydev->keypam[i] > KEY_MAX || joydev->keypam[i] < BTN_MISC) return -EINVAL;
joydev->keymap[joydev->keypam[i] - BTN_MISC] = i;
}